Fig. 8. Gdf5 expression in the joint space (arrows) of heterozygous (A,C) and homozygous (B,D) ColII-FGFR31ach line 2 mice at E13.5. (A,B) Hematoxylin and Eosin stained knee joint tissue. Inserts in (A,B) are the dark-field images showing transgene (hGH) expression. (C,D) Dark-field images showing Gdf5 expression. (C) In heterozygous tissue, Gdf5 is robustly expressed in the joint space and is complementary to the transgene expression domain. (D) In homozygous tissue, Gdf5 expression is dramatically reduced, even though ColII expression identifies the presumptive joint space. This indicates that loss of Gdf5 expression precedes complete joint fusion.
